Queenborough station caters to your travel needs with its range of amenities. The ticket office is open Monday through Saturday, ensuring you can easily purchase or collect tickets bought online at the conveniently located ticket machines. Accessibility is a priority here with the availability of induction loops and accessible ticket machines positioned adjacent to the platform entrances. While there are no waiting rooms or refreshment facilities, the station provides ample bench seating to ensure a comfortable wait.
For those driving to the station, there's a small parking lot with free parking spaces operated by Southeastern, including one accessible space close to the entrance. Cycling enthusiasts will be pleased to find sheltered bicycle racks at the front of the station, allowing you to securely park your bikes as you continue your journey by rail.

Watford North might be small, but it is mighty in convenience. While the station doesn't feature a ticket office, ticket machines are available for collecting pre-purchased tickets, making the start of your journey hassle-free. For assistance, the station is equipped with help points and information screens, yet it's important to note there is no staff present for personal assistance. Step-free access is comprehensive, classifying it as an A-category station, meaning passengers with reduced mobility can access all platforms without barriers.
Unfortunately, there are no refreshment facilities, ATMs, or waiting rooms available, so travelers might want to stock up on essentials before arrival. Moreover, the station doesn’t have any CCTV coverage or luggage storage, adding to the importance of keeping your belongings secure. Bicycle enthusiasts will find limited storage with places for six bikes but should be mindful as the area is not sheltered.
